12672646
0x5db5c4c87aa154dbf06d4568c18e6c13a010809e73c95eb98c61afa502b9f736
Transactions143
Height12672646
Confirmations6753817
Timestamp1071 days 20 hours ago
Size (bytes)43839
Version
Merkle Root
Nonce0x61e8bde6b1a85207
Bits
Difficulty0x184c161bb631c6

Transactions

ERC20 Token Transfers